China's ambassador to Israel was found dead in his home in Tel Aviv on Sunday, an Israeli police spokesman said. Du Wei was 58 years old and became ambassador to Israel in February, according to the embassy's website.
His body was discovered at a home in Herzliya, an affluent coastal suburb close to the Israeli capital. Police are now investigating the incident but say there were no signs of a disturbance at the property. "As part of the regular procedure, police units are at the scene," the spokesman said.
Israel's Channel 12 TV, quoting unidentified emergency medical officials, said initial indications were that Du died in his sleep of natural causes.
